Parc historique de la Pointe-du-Moulin

Region City
Montérégie Notre-Dame-de-l'Île-Perrot

A heritage site where visitors can take a guided tour of the oldest working mill in Québec (built in 1708), its miller's house (built between 1785 and 1791) and the interpretation centre with its two exhibitions.
